The CI Targeting Cell Support shall develop CI leads, based on the Command Operational Guidance or Region-derived requirements, through open-source and classified source research.
Develops targets and target systems for joint lethal and/or non-lethal engagements.
Develops target nominations, creates database records, and databases target intelligence products.
Produces all-source analytic damage estimates and battle damage assessments and assists with combat assessment requirements.
Conducts collateral damage estimation, performs target list management, target strategy development, and provides joint target intelligence support to deliberate and dynamic target engagements.
Provides recommendations for target prioritization to achieve commander objectives for plans and operations.
Provides database nominations, creates and updates database and uploads TMs into databases.
Provide research, analysis and recommendations regarding liaison efforts with operational and support elements, external intelligence agencies, and external federal law enforcement elements to foster an environment of cooperation and sharing of information to better develop future products. HUMINT leads that are developed out of the CI leads shall be passed to the appropriate HUMINT elements for their consideration.
